AerSale Corporation (ASLE), a provider of aviation aftermarket products and MRO (maintenance, repair, and overhaul) services, is recording a 2.97% gain in its share price as of 2026-04-18, trading at $6.94 at the time of this analysis. This overview covers key technical levels, recent market context, and potential price scenarios for the stock in upcoming trading sessions, with no investment recommendations included. Market Context

Trading volume for ASLE during today’s session is roughly in line with recent average levels, with no unusual spikes or declines observed as of midday trading. The stock trades within the broader aerospace services sector, which has seen mixed sentiment in recent weeks driven by shifting market expectations for global MRO spending, commercial fleet renewal rates, and supply chain stability for aviation components. Peer stocks in the aerospace aftermarket segment have seen comparable levels of volatility in recent sessions, with macroeconomic factors including interest rate expectations and global air travel demand forecasts driving cross-sector price movements. There are no material company-specific news announcements impacting ASLE’s price action today, with the day’s gains largely tracking mild positive sentiment across the broader industrial sector during today’s trading session.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, ASLE is currently trading within a well-established near-term range, with immediate support identified at $6.59 and immediate resistance at $7.29. The $6.59 support level aligns with recent swing lows recorded in recent weeks, and has acted as a reliable floor for price action during previous pullbacks. The $7.29 resistance level corresponds to recent swing highs, and has been tested multiple times in recent sessions, with selling pressure emerging each time the stock has approached that level.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s to low 50s range, indicating a neutral momentum profile with no clear signals of overbought or oversold conditions at current price levels. ASLE is also trading near its short-term moving averages, with longer-term moving averages sitting slightly above the current $6.94 price point, suggesting that the stock is in a consolidation phase after mild price fluctuations over the past several trading sessions.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key technical scenarios that market participants may be monitoring for ASLE in upcoming sessions. If the stock were to test and break above the $7.29 resistance level on sustained, above-average volume, that could potentially unlock further near-term upside momentum, as traders who have been waiting for a breakout may enter positions. Conversely, if price action weakens in the coming days, the $6.59 support level may act as a key floor; a sustained break below that level could possibly lead to increased selling pressure, as short-term positions that entered at recent lows may be unwound. It is important to note that technical levels are not definitive, and broader macroeconomic or sector-specific news could override technical price patterns at any time. In particular, updates related to aerospace MRO spending, commercial air travel demand, or the company’s upcoming earnings release could introduce additional volatility, leading to price moves outside of the identified near-term range.
